Background
Hull, David J. was born on October 31, 1948 in Daytona Beach, Florida, United States.

Stetson University College of Law (Bachelor of Science, 1971). Indiana State University (Master of Arts, 1972). University of Florida (Juris Doctor, with honors, 1978.
Master of Laws in Taxation, 1986).
Worked at Ausley & McMullen, P.A. (Tallahassee, Florida) specializing in Federal Taxation, Corporate Law, Tax-Exempt Financing, Estate Planning Law, Probate Law, Non-Profit Entities Law. Admitted to the bar, 1979, Florida. Kappa Mu Epsilon; Order of the Coif.
Phi Delta Phi.
Member, 1976-1978 and Title Standards Editor, 1978, University of Florida Law Review. Legal Research Instructor, University of Florida, 1978. Law Clerk to Judge Bryan Simpson, Fifth Circuit Court of Appeals, 1979-1980.
Author: "Gross Up or Pay Up: The Corporate Cost of Owning Tax Exempt Obligations," Florida Bar Journal, June, 1987.
"Benefits of Loans and Other Transactions with ESOPs," Florida Bar Journal, May, 1988. Member: National Association of Bond Lawyers.
Military: CAPT., Infantry, United States. Army, 1972-1976.
